**TICKET QP-412: Planner regression in staging for Quarrel**

Hey, quick one before you review the fix. The query planner in Quarrel's staging env started picking sequential scans after last week's config sync — turns out staging was pointed at the old stats profile from the Lintvale cluster. I've reverted the profile and bumped the planner hints flag. To reproduce locally you'll need the stats service token in your env file. Add the following line right below the planner settings:

vault entry, fadup-tagag: RELAY_SECRET8=2fd92179

## Step 4: Enable Lintquill

Lintquill replaces the old prose-check hooks on the Maplecourt docs repo. Remove any legacy hook scripts first, then install the pre-commit shim. New team members: run it locally before pushing; CI rejects unlinted markdown. Rules are versioned with the repo, so never edit them in place — open a proposal instead. Migration is one-way; the old checker is removed after cutover. Once the shim is installed, confirm your local run picks up the project defaults shown below.

config for yahof-tajop:
zorath:
  pin: 7493
  metrics_host: metrics.zorath.tolvaqsys.internal
  tenant: praiel
  seal: seal_fd9cd4f1

# Break-Glass Access — InvoForge Renderer

Plugin authors normally interact with the InvoForge PDF renderer through the sandboxed plugin API only. Break-glass access exists solely for incidents where a malformed plugin corrupts the render queue and the sandbox cannot be reached. Request approval from the on-call steward first; all break-glass sessions are logged and reviewed within 24 hours. Once approval is granted, unlock the emergency console using the recovery passphrase that appears immediately below.

recovery phrase for yawif-hahif: druys-kelius-ralax-raliel

Welcome aboard! If the Tidepool public API pagination tests are red in CI, it's almost always the fixture seeder, not your change. The seeder inserts rows out of order, so cursor-based tests that assert exact page contents flake roughly one run in five. Re-run once before digging in. If it fails twice, check whether the offset fallback path got touched — that code is fragile and owned by the Gullwharf crew. Grab logs from the failed job and quote the build token that appears below.

build token for tawif-bahip: htk31_68bba16e1afabfef4ecc69408c06f16